About the role
As Coordinator of Bitumen and Asphalt Operations you will play a key role in keeping our city moving, not only forward but on those daily trips from A to B. You will do this by planning, programming and delivering sealed road defect repairs within the Ipswich area.
Some of your key responsibilities will include:
- Coordinate allocation of resources, budget monitoring and weekly reporting for sealed road defect programs
- Undertake inspections and initial investigation of sealed roads' defects to determine priority, considering response times and community safety
- Investigate sealed road defects to formulate appropriate remedial solutions, exercising initiative and judgement
- Lead a team to deliver successful and efficient road defect solutions
- Build and maintain effective and ethical working relationships with stakeholders, maintain ongoing communication regarding maintenance delivery and customer requests.

About you
To be successful in this role you will have:
- Certificate III and Certificate IV in Local Government (Operational Works)
- Current Queensland C class driver's licence
- Extensive experience in sealed road maintenance operations and a deep understanding of local government procedures, with a proven ability to identify and resolve operational issues.
- Problem-solving, strong leadership, and excellent organisational, communication, and time management skills
- Belief in our values of safety and wellbeing, communication, collaboration, integrity, efficiency and leadership
